Well just dont focus on the WEP breaking stuff, just take over the clients. During all of my tests, the client side was completely unprotected, or at least not as good as it should be.
Take a look at my tool hotspotter at http://www.remote-exploit.org.If you dont got a good linux box running, you can take the auditor security collection cdrom and boot from there, it has the hotspotter including a big hotspot profile list.
get it from http://www.moser-informatik.ch.Additionally when it is eap-tls, get the user and the domain and use it to bruteforce on dial-in.
well basically just try to be more creative, dont waste to much time on WEP.
